企業アーキテクチャは組織変革のための設計図として機能する。それは経営陣の抽象的なビジョンと技術およびビジネス運用の具体的な現実を結びつける。この分野において、ArchiMateモデリング言語は、これらの関係を標準化された方法で表現する手段を提供する。ビジネス、アプリケーション、テクノロジーの各レイヤーが、組織が「何」をし、「どのように」それを実行しているかを記述する一方で、何組織が行っていることと、どのようにそれを実行しているかを記述する。一方、動機レイヤーは「なぜ」を説明する。なぜこのレイヤーを理解することは、すべてのアーキテクチャ的決定が企業の核心的な目的と整合していることを保証するために不可欠である。
本書では、ArchiMateの動機要素を用いて戦略的要因を特定するプロセスについて解説する。特定のツールや独自のメソドロジーに依存せずに、アーキテクトが意図を把握し、影響を評価し、整合性を検証するための構造化されたアプローチを提供する。目標、要因、ステークホルダーの間の根本的な関係に注目することで、組織はより強靭で目的意識の高いアーキテクチャを構築できる。

🧭 動機レイヤー:アーキテクチャが重要な理由
動機のないアーキテクチャは、目的地のない地図にすぎない。それはシステムの状態を記述するが、変化を促す力や組織が求める価値を説明できない。動機レイヤーはArchiMateフレームワークにおいて他のレイヤーの上に位置し、すべての他の要素の文脈を提供する。
戦略的要因を特定する際、アーキテクトは機能要件を超えて考える必要がある。背後にある圧力や願望を検討しなければならない。これらの要因は静的ではなく、市場状況、規制の変化、内部の変化とともに進化する。正確にそれらを捉えるには、モデリングと分析に対する厳格なアプローチが求められる。
動機レイヤーを活用する主な利点には以下が挙げられる:
- 整合性:ビジネスイニシアチブが上位の目標を支援することを保証する。
- 根拠の提供:特定の能力への投資の根拠を提供する。
- トレーサビリティ:技術的実装をビジネス価値に結びつける。
- 明確性:プロジェクトの目的に関する曖昧さを軽減する。
🔍 コアな動機要素の説明
戦略的要因を効果的に特定するためには、ArchiMate標準に含まれる具体的な構成要素を理解する必要がある。各要素はモデリングプロセスにおいて明確な役割を果たす。これらの要素を誤用すると、混乱を招き、アーキテクチャモデルが断片化する原因となる。
以下に、戦略的要因の特定に関連する主要な要素について詳細な説明を示す。
1. 目標
目標とは、アクターまたはアクターのグループが達成したいと望む望ましい成果を表す。企業の方向性を定義する。目標は通常、測定可能で期間限定であるが、初期のアーキテクチャ段階では定性的な場合もある。
- 機能:目標状態を設定する。
- 例:「システム可用性を99.9%に達成する」または「炭素足跡を20%削減する」。
2. ドライバー
ドライバーとは、組織を変化へと押し進める力である。目標とは異なり、ドライバーは必ずしも望ましい状態を表すものではなく、行動を必要とする状況を示すものである。ドライバーは内部的または外部的なものであることがある。
- 機能:変化の必要性の原因を説明する。
- 例:「新たな規制準拠要件」または「競合他社の価格引き下げ」。
3. ステークホルダー
ステークホルダーとは、企業に関心または利害を持つ主体である。ドライバーと目標はしばしば組織内外の特定のグループから生じるため、ステークホルダーを特定することは重要である。
- 機能:アーキテクチャ要素に所有権と関心を割り当てる。
- 例:「取締役会」、「規制機関」、または「最終ユーザー」。
4. 評価
評価とは、状況の評価を記述するものである。特定のドライバーまたは目標が達成されているか、あるいは特定の行動が必要かを判断するためにしばしば用いられる。
- 機能:意思決定の基準を提供する。
- 例:「市場分析により需要のシフトが示唆される」または「セキュリティ監査で脆弱性が明らかになる」。
5. バリュー
バリューとは、肯定的に評価される特別な種類の評価である。これは組織またはそのステークホルダーが得る利益を表す。
- 機能:利益を数量化または質的に評価する。
- 例:「顧客満足度の向上」または「運用コストの削減」。
これらの要素の違いを理解することは、正確なモデル化の第一歩である。ドライバーは圧力を説明し、目標は解決策のターゲットを定義し、評価は成功を測定する。
📊 要素間の関係性のマッピング
個々の要素は強力であるが、その真の価値はそれらを結ぶ関係性にある。ArchiMateは、動機づけ要素がどのように相互作用するかを記述する特定の関連タイプを定義している。これらの関係性が戦略の論理を形成する。
以下の表は、戦略的ドライバーモデリングで使用される主な関係性を概説している。
| 関係性の種類 | 説明 | 例 |
|---|---|---|
| 前提条件 | ある要素が達成される前に、別の要素が満たされなければならないことを示す。 | 目標Aは目標Bの前提条件である。 |
| 評価 | ある要素が別の要素に対して評価されることを示す。 | ドライバーXは評価Yによって評価される。 |
| 影響 | ある要素が別の要素の達成可能性に影響を与えることを示す。 | ドライバーZは目標Wの成功に影響を与える。 |
| 実現 | ある要素が別の要素を実装または実現することを示す。 | ビジネスプロセスは目標を実現する。 |
| 満足 | ある能力がニーズを満たすことを示す。 | アプリケーションはステークホルダーのニーズを満たす。 |
前提条件の理解
前提条件関係は戦略の順序付けに不可欠である。アーキテクトが作業の順序を決定するのを助ける。目標Aが目標Bの前提条件である場合、資源はまず目標Aに割り当てる必要がある。これにより、上流の制約を無視したまま下流の問題を解決しようとする組織の誤りを防ぐ。
影響の理解
影響関係は戦略の確率的性質を捉えている。ドライバーは目標に肯定的または否定的に影響を与える可能性がある。たとえば、予算削減(ドライバー)は人材の採用能力(目標)に否定的な影響を与える可能性がある。これらの影響をマッピングすることで、リスク評価と対応策の策定が可能になる。
🛠️ 戦略的ドライバーを特定するプロセス
戦略的ドライバーを特定することは一度限りの出来事ではなく、発見と検証を繰り返す継続的なプロセスである。以下のステップは、これらの要素をアーキテクチャモデル内に捉えるための堅実な手法を示している。
ステップ1:ステークホルダーとの関与
まず、誰が重要かを特定することから始める。上級経営陣、事業部門長、外部規制機関と連携する。彼らの懸念や願望についてオープンエンドの質問を投げかける。目的は、ドライバーと目標の原素材を明らかにすることである。
- 夜中に眠れなくなるのは何ですか?
- 次年度のトップ3の優先事項は何ですか?
- どのような外部要因があなたの業務に影響を与えていますか?
ステップ2:分類と分類
データを収集したら、情報を分類する。ドライバー(圧力)と目標(標的)を明確に区別する。ステークホルダーが関心を持つ要素と明確にリンクされていることを確認する。このステップでは、症状と原因を混同しないように、批判的思考が求められる。
ステップ3:関係性のマッピング
要素をつなげます。前提条件および影響関係を使用して論理の連鎖を構築します。モデルが一貫した物語を語っていることを確認します。目的にドライバーがない場合、それは任意のものである可能性があります。ドライバーに目的がない場合、それは無視されたリスクである可能性があります。
ステップ4:検証とレビュー
モデルをステークホルダーに提示します。モデルはビジネスに関する彼らの理解を反映していますか?関係は論理的ですか?評価要素を使用して、現在の能力が特定されたドライバーを満たしているかどうかを検証します。
⚠️ 動機モデル作成における一般的な落とし穴
経験豊富なアーキテクトでさえ、動機層を扱う際に誤りを犯すことがあります。この層の抽象的な性質は曖昧さを招きやすいです。一般的な落とし穴を認識することで、時間の節約とモデル品質の向上が可能になります。
- 複雑化:抽象化の段階を多すぎること。正確さを保ちつつ、モデルはできるだけシンプルに保つこと。
- ステークホルダーの欠落:関係する人々を無視して、技術とビジネスプロセスにのみ注目すること。ステークホルダー所有者がいない目的は、しばしば無視される。
- ドライバーと目的の混同:市場動向を目的として扱うこと。動向はドライバーであり、その動向への対応が目的である。
- 静的モデル化:モデルを作成して一切更新しないこと。ドライバーは変化する。目的は変化する。モデルは常に更新される文書でなければならない。
- トレーサビリティの欠如:動機要素をビジネス、アプリケーション、または技術層に結びつけないこと。このリンクがないと、戦略は理論的なものにとどまる。
🔗 動機層を他の層と統合する
動機層は孤立して存在するものではありません。その力は、ArchiMateフレームワークの他の層を駆動する能力にあります。戦略的ドライバーは最終的にビジネスプロセス、アプリケーション、またはインフラの変化をもたらさなければなりません。
ビジネスアーキテクチャとの連携
ビジネス能力とプロセスは、戦略的ドライバーの主な対象です。「効率性」に関するドライバーは、ステップを減らすようにビジネスプロセスに影響を与えるべきです。「成長」に関する目的は、新しいビジネス能力を必要とするかもしれません。実現関係がこれらの要素を結びつけます。
アプリケーションアーキテクチャとの連携
アプリケーションはビジネス能力を可能にします。戦略的ドライバーが新しい能力を必要とする場合、特定のアプリケーションに対する需要が生じます。満足関係は、アプリケーションが目的を実現するビジネス機能をどのように支援するかを示します。
技術アーキテクチャとの連携
技術は基盤を提供します。目的が高い可用性を必要とする場合、技術層は冗長性をサポートしなければなりません。動機層は、インフラ投資が技術的好みではなく、ビジネスニーズによって正当化されていることを保証します。
これらの層を統合する際には、流れが論理的であることを確認してください:動機がビジネスを駆動し、ビジネスがアプリケーションを駆動し、アプリケーションが技術を駆動します。この流れを破ると、「技術そのもののために技術を使う」という状態になります。
📈 成功の測定と継続的改善
モデルが確立されると、測定のツールになります。評価要素により、アーキテクトは動機層で定義された戦略的ドライバーに対して進捗を追跡できます。
主要なパフォーマンス指標(KPI)
目的およびドライバーに直接対応するKPIを定義します。目的が「顧客体験の向上」の場合、KPIは「ネットプロモーター点数」になるかもしれません。ドライバーが「規制準拠」の場合、KPIは「監査指摘数」になるかもしれません。
定期的なレビュー
動機モデルの定期的なレビューをスケジュールします。尋ねます:
- ドライバーはまだ有効ですか?
- ステークホルダーは変化しましたか?
- 目標はまだ達成可能ですか?
これにより、アーキテクチャが関連性を保ちます。古くなった動機モデルは、昨日の問題を解決しつつ今日の現実を無視する決定を導く可能性があります。
💡 アーキテクトのためのベストプラクティス
動機モデリングの品質を維持するためには、以下のベストプラクティスに従ってください。これらのガイドラインは、企業アーキテクチャ全体で一貫性と明確性を保つのに役立ちます。
- 一貫した用語を使用する:「ドライバー」がすべてのモデルで同じ意味を持つことを確認してください。混乱を招く同義語を避けてください。
- 範囲を限定する:すべての細部をモデリングしないでください。企業全体に影響を与える戦略的ドライバーに注目してください。戦術的な詳細は、下位レベルのモデルに属します。
- 仮定を文書化する:関係性が仮定に基づいている場合は、それを文書化してください。これにより、将来のレビュー者がモデルの文脈を理解しやすくなります。
- 視覚的明確性:内部ドライバーと外部ドライバーを区別するために、色や形状を使用してください。これにより、素早い視覚的分析が可能になります。
- 協働する:孤立して作業しないでください。ビジネスのステークホルダーをモデリングプロセスに参加させましょう。彼らの意見はドライバーの信憑性を検証します。
🚀 戦略的整合性に関する結論
ArchiMateの動機要素を用いて戦略的ドライバーを特定することは、正確さと予見性を要する専門分野です。これは、抽象的な戦略と具体的な実行の間のギャップを埋めます。明確に目標、ドライバー、ステークホルダーを定義し、それらの関係をマッピングすることで、組織はアーキテクチャが明確な目的を持つことを保証できます。
このプロセスは反復的です。環境が変化するにつれて、モデルも進化しなければなりません。動機層は、どこに投資し、何を廃止するかを判断するための必要な文脈を提供します。これにより、アーキテクチャは文書作成作業から戦略的資産へと変化します。
この分野での成功は、モデルの複雑さではなく、組織の方向性に明確さをもたらすかどうかで測られます。『なぜ』が明確になると、『どうやって』も対処可能になります。動機層を習得したアーキテクトは、組織が自信と目的を持って変化を乗り越えることを可能にします。
まず現在のドライバーを精査してください。関連性を確認し、モデルを更新してください。アーキテクチャの価値は、ビジネスの真実を反映する能力にあり、動機層がその現実を最も真実に表現しています。











